toplev.c (dump_file_tbl): Rename from dump_file.
* toplev.c (dump_file_tbl): Rename from dump_file. * bb-reorder.c, bt-load.c, cfgcleanup.c, cfglayout.c, cfgloopanal.c, cfgloopmanip.c, cfgrtl.c, config/arm/arm.c, config/frv/frv.c, config/i386/i386.c, config/ia64/ia64.c, config/mips/mips.c, config/sh/sh.c, cse.c, flow.c, ifcvt.c, loop-iv.c, loop-unroll.c, loop-unswitch.c, output.h, predict.c, profile.c, ra-build.c, ra-colorize.c, ra-debug.c, ra-rewrite.c, ra.c, regrename.c, reload1.c, toplev.c, tracer.c, value-prof.c, var-tracking.c, web.c: s/rtl_dump_file/dump_file/g.
